TWO EYED WARRIOR posted:
You will see all the various slogans on the wall put there by noble things like "Communication is your best ally", "Defence is everyones responsibility"
One interesting thing we where told is before Noble came in the gym had no weights at all only cardio machines which probably answers the questions about picking up so many injuries and also why training was so boring under Millward.
I had a tour of the stadium a few years back, courtesy of one of the now long-gone members of staff, and the gym was the best of the tour. I think some of those posters are actually Dean Bell's idea rather than all being Nobby's, this was back when Deano was assistant to Happy Frank and Dean used the office at the side of the gym and had put posters everywhere. Anyone who reads his bit in the program will know he's a big fan of these motivational slogans! I was quite lucky in that quite a few of the lads were in that day, I was made up meeting Steve Renouf who came and introduced himself.

No Rigaletto's meal for me that day (it was a free tour!), but I did get to see what was being intended as becoming the club shop. As far as I know, this big empty room is still a big empty room, a bit of a waste really.

Glad you enjoyed the tour, and for those who've not yet been, I seem to remember there's a lot more walking required than you might think from what you're allowed to see on game day!
